Itβs easy to talk about
Adrian Frutiger in the past tense, since his most influential fonts β
Univers,
Egyptienne, and the eponymous
Frutiger β are all at least thirty years old. But
he is still alive, and in the summer of 2006, as he was presented with the
Society for Typographic Aficionadosβ annual
Typography Award, type designer
Mark Simonson gave
a presentation on how Frutiger [pdf, 18 MB] affected, and continues to affect, him and all others who benefit from good typography.
